The Contract Graphic Designer will work with both internal resources and external partners on a wide variety of projects across multiple Brands at Dorel Juvenile, including but not limited to Safety 1st, Maxi Cosi, Tiny Love, Cosco Kids, and Disney Baby. Key Responsibilities:
Work closely with Product Development, Brand Marketing, and internal/external staff to:
- Design and develop packaging from scratch, as well as execute edits on existing US packaging, ensuring compliance with brand guidelines and regulatory requirements. - Create and revise product fashion specifications in collaboration with the product development team. - Produce high-quality photography and A+ content, including video, to enhance product presentation on various online platforms. - Design marketing materials such as point-of-purchase (POP) displays, brochures, display concepts, social media content, web banner sizing and versioning, and product launch packages. - Manage content across various platforms, ensuring consistency and accuracy. - Maintain Dropbox with up-to-date product content and manage a content tracker for sales and marketing purposes. - Collaborate with cross-functional teams including marketing, sales, and product development to understand project requirements and deliver effective design solutions. - Stay updated on industry trends and best practices to continuously improve design quality and effectiveness. - Work with team to achieve key delivery dates - Ensure alignment with cross functional teamsEducation, Experience and Skills:
- Bachelor’s Degree in Graphic Design/Commercial Art or equivalent experience - 3+ years of related experience - High level of creativity, passion and integrity - Keen understanding of the basic principles of branding - Experience designing e-commerce advertising - Ability to communicate effectively, both orally and in writing - Highly proficient in Illustrator, Photoshop, XD, InDesign, Acrobat, Word, Excel - Strong presentation skills - Organized and able to multi-task in a high-volume, ever-changing environment - Ability to interpret branding assets and apply across multiple platforms, such as:
packaging, environmental &
digital - Solid understanding of branding systems and style guides and toolkits - Provide clear communication and ensure approval process protocols are adhered to - Experience creating innovative design solutions for retail merchandising displays, ecommerce and digital platforms a plus - Working well under pressure in a fast-paced environmentThis position does not support immigration sponsorship.
